at a glance | born on march 5th, 1887 in rio de janeiro, Heitor Villa-Lobos was a composer credited with developing a music style particularly 'brazilian' - in fact, his work included and combined elements from brazilian regional cultures, folk songs, and indigenous rhythms. considered one of the most important 'modernist' musicians in brazil, his birthday was declared the national day of classical music (Dia Nacional da Música Clássica) - on this day, a variety of special events and concerts are held across rio de janeiro. The Villa-Lobos Festival established itself both as the largest and most comprehensive Brazilian music festival in the country, and as an aggregator of top talent across different generations and genres, offering access to an important representation of Brazilian musical culture. |
